At the same time, Air mode (also present in the Clarett USB range but works slightly differently) emulates the famous boost in the mid-high frequency range - adding unique high-end detail, which was a renowned characteristic of Focusrite’s original ISA mic preamp at the famous AIR Studios. Focusrite Scarlett 3rd Gen Preamps and ‘Air Mode’įocusrite claims that the 3rd generation Scarlett interfaces are characterized by high gain values and low noise.
